Book 9: Chapter 7: The Coming Storm



After that foolishness with Lan Shu, Tong Qianfan, and their students, Sen realized that he simply didn’t have it in him to put up with anything even remotely aggravating. At first, he thought that he was exhibiting a horrific lack of discipline, but he quickly realized that the real problem was that he hadn’t given himself enough time to recover from the tribulation. While he had faced death more often than anyone his age ever should have needed to do so, he hadn’t come so close to it in a long time. He wasn’t sure he could have gotten any closer to it without actually dying. The experience had rattled him more than he realized. So, he simply announced that he was done for the day and walked out of the building.

He’d gone looking for Ai and found her, although he hadn’t approached. She was playing with some of the Xie children. The sight of it made him deeply uncomfortable, but he supposed that’s what it was to be a parent. Watching your child do things that you wished they wouldn’t and keeping your mouth shut about it. Sen didn’t expect that he was going to have fewer of those experiences as she grew up. He could protect her from many dangers, but he couldn’t protect her from forming connections with other people. It was almost inevitable that she would decide that she liked people that he disliked on principle or for good cause. That didn’t preclude the option of keeping a watch over her from a safe distance. He hadn’t been standing there for more than ten minutes when he felt someone approach.

“Master Feng,” said Sen before he could actually see the man.

“Sen,” said an amused Master Feng. “You’re getting better at that.”

“Not really. But I’m not sure I could call myself a cultivator if I didn’t recognize your presence.”

The elder cultivator stepped up next to Sen and eyed the scene with a pensive expression.

“I have to admit, I’m surprised that you allow her to associate with them.”

“It’s not easy,” said Sen, “but the world is already full of senseless conflicts. I will not teach her to hate. I can hate enough for both of us.”

“Hmmm,” said Master Feng noncommittally.
